Descriptions

  • Description Sec14p-like phosphatidylinositol transfer family protein
  • Computational description Sec14p-like phosphatidylinositol transfer family protein; FUNCTIONS IN: transporter activity; INVOLVED IN: transport; LOCATED IN: cytosol, nucleus, plasma membrane; EXPRESSED IN: 23 plant structures; EXPRESSED DURING: 14 growth stages; CONTAINS InterPro DOMAIN/s: Cellular retinaldehyde-binding/triple function, C-terminal (InterPro:IPR001251), Cellular retinaldehyde-binding/triple function, N-terminal (InterPro:IPR008273), GOLD (InterPro:IPR009038), Cellular retinaldehyde binding/alpha-tocopherol transport (InterPro:IPR001071), Phosphatidylinositol transfer protein-like, N-terminal (InterPro:IPR011074); BEST Arabidopsis thaliana protein match is: SEC14 cytosolic factor family protein / phosphoglyceride transfer family protein (TAIR:AT4G09160.1); Has 58641 Blast hits to 33210 proteins in 2176 species: Archae - 407; Bacteria - 9659; Metazoa - 18729; Fungi - 5495; Plants - 3007; Viruses - 390; Other Eukaryotes - 20954 (source: NCBI BLink).
